My 07 had trillion chips on the grill after 2k miles. They replaced it under warranty and was good after 20k miles more no issue.

My 08 had same problem replaced it at 3k miles. Had same problem 1k miles after. They gave me attitude at Guelph Infiniti. (don't take my car there anymore other than warranty work, don't get a penny from me for sure not even when I buy my next car. Maybe I go with another brand due to the "great" service they provide) So I left bought a midnight grill and 10k miles on the midnight grill with no issue I have maybe 2-3 tiny chip. Go figure.

BTW what makes it funnier the Mt Fuji still the original and have no chips on it at all.


Infiniti grill = chip plastic crap
